Barn Find 1938/39 Austin Big 7 Forlite Saloon

This old girl has been off the road for a long, long time. Fancy a project?

From the seller: “This auction is for a 1938/39 Austin Big 7 Forlite saloon. It has been stored in a barn for many years and requires complete restoration. It has been off the road since at least the late 1970s.

It does have a 1978 V5 but has not been re-registered with DVLA so it is not on their database, but as the V5 corresponds with the registration plate and the chassis number it should be possible to re-register it.”
